%Title
%Author
#Header 1
Lots of words.
#Header 2
More words.
##Level 2 header
Приведенный выше текст может быть преобразован в файл EPUB для электронных книг с помощью pandoc -o output.epub input.mkd
, и он может быть преобразован в PDF с pandoc -o output.pdf input.mkd
. Последнее требует установки латексного двигателя, который может иметь отношение к ответу на вопрос.
В EPUB каждый заголовок уровня 1 автоматически устанавливается в верхней части новой страницы (меньшие заголовки - нет). С PDF это не так - и я не ожидал бы, что это будет по умолчанию, поскольку это будет противоречить основным целям уценки. Однако у меня возникают проблемы с поиском опции pandoc для включения этого поведения.
Кто-нибудь знает способ включить это поведение с Pandoc? Редактирование файла конфигурации было бы приемлемым решением, но если синтаксис основан на латексе, я был бы признателен за его объяснение (значение того, что находится в файле конфигурации, а не исчерпывающее объяснение латекса!).
--chapters
вариант Пандока, похоже, должен делать то, что я хочу ... но это
- Делает главы появляются только на нечетных страницах, вставляя пустые страницы по мере необходимости (интересно, но не то, что я хочу - я хочу напечатать это на бумаге формата А4, и это не будет выложено в стиле книги, поэтому любой эстетический позитив тут компенсируется пустой тратой бумаги)
- Вставляет
Chapter x
перед фактическим заголовком, что приводит к таким нелепым вещам, как:
Глава 1
пролог
Если есть возможность укротить этот --chapters
вариант, это будет подходящим ответом.